标题:HTTPS慢速加载:探究网络安全的代价与挑战
摘要:随着互联网的普及和网络安全问题的日益突出,HTTPS作为一种安全协议已经逐渐成为网站和应用服务的标配。
HTTPS的引入往往伴随着慢速加载的问题,本文将从网络安全的代价与挑战的角度,探讨HTTPS慢速加载背后的原因以及应对方法。
正文:
一、引言
随着网络安全威胁的不断增加,人们对网络安全的关注度也日益提高。
作为保障数据传输安全的重要技术,HTTPS已经在现代网络服务中占据了举足轻重的地位。
许多用户反映HTTPS页面加载速度较慢,这使得如何在保障网络安全的同时提高加载速度成为一个亟待解决的问题。
本文将详细探讨HTTPS慢速加载的原因、网络安全的代价以及面临的挑战。
二、HTTPS的工作原理及其优势
HTTPS是一种通过SSL/TLS协议对传输数据进行加密的安全协议。
它在HTTP的基础上,提供了数据加密、完整性校验和身份验证等功能。
通过HTTPS,数据在传输过程中无法被窃取或篡改,从而保护用户的隐私和数据安全。
HTTPS还可以防止中间人攻击,提高网站的可信度。
因此,越来越多的网站和应用服务开始采用HTTPS协议。
三、HTTPS慢速加载的原因
虽然HTTPS具有诸多优势,但它也带来了页面加载速度较慢的问题。以下是导致HTTPS慢速加载的主要原因:
1. 加密和解密过程耗时:HTTPS需要对数据进行加密和解密,这个过程需要消耗一定的计算资源,从而导致页面加载速度下降。
2. 更多的数据传输:相较于HTTP,HTTPS需要传输更多的元数据,如证书信息、加密数据等,这也增加了数据传输的时间。
3. 网络拥塞:由于HTTPS的广泛应用,网络中的加密数据增多,可能导致网络拥塞,从而影响页面加载速度。
四、网络安全的代价与挑战
在保障网络安全的过程中,我们不可避免地要付出一定的代价,面临诸多挑战。以下是网络安全的代价与挑战的几个方面:
1. 技术成本:为了实施HTTPS,网站所有者需要购买和配置SSL证书,这增加了技术成本。为了应对不断变化的网络安全威胁,网站所有者还需要定期更新证书和维护安全系统。
2. 性能损耗:正如前文所述,HTTPS的加密和解密过程会导致页面加载速度下降。在追求网络安全的同时,如何保持或提高用户体验成为一个挑战。
3. 隐私保护与用户体验的平衡:虽然HTTPS可以保护用户隐私,但过度的安全措施可能导致用户体验下降。如何在保护用户隐私和提供便捷服务之间取得平衡是一个亟待解决的问题。
4. 安全威胁的不断演变:随着网络安全威胁的不断演变,网站和应用服务需要不断更新安全策略和技术以应对新的威胁。这要求网站所有者具备高度的警惕性和持续的技术投入。
五、应对HTTPS慢速加载的策略
针对HTTPS慢速加载的问题,我们可以采取以下策略:
1. 优化加密算法和参数:通过选择高效的加密算法和参数配置,可以减少加密和解密过程的耗时。
2. 使用HTTP/2协议:HTTP/2协议在HTTP/1.1的基础上进行了优化,提高了传输效率,可以加快页面加载速度。
3. 压缩数据传输:通过压缩传输的数据量,可以减少数据传输的时间。
4. 缓存优化:合理利用缓存技术,可以减少重复数据的传输和处理,从而提高页面加载速度。
六、结论
HTTPS的普及为网络安全提供了有力保障,但同时也带来了页面加载速度较慢的问题。
在追求网络安全的过程中,我们需要付出一定的代价并面临诸多挑战。
通过优化加密算法、使用HTTP/2协议、压缩数据传输和缓存优化等策略,我们可以在保障网络安全的同时提高页面加载速度。
未来,我们还需要继续研究和探索更有效的技术和方法,以应对不断变化的网络安全威胁和挑战。